#ed7bb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ed7bb5 is composed of 92.9% red, 48.2%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 329.5 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 70.6%. #ed7bb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#db006b.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ed7bb5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ed7bb5 has RGB values of R:237, G:123,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.24,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15563701.

Shades and Tints of #ed7bb5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060104 is the darkest color, while #fdf4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ed7bb5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9afb4 is the less saturated color, while #fe6ab5 is the most saturated one.
